# Handover: Color-Contrast Audit — Fernwick Dashboard

For the release manager: the contrast audit of Fernwick's settings and billing screens is 80% complete. All body text now meets 4.5:1; remaining issues are the muted badge labels and the disabled-state buttons, tracked in the audit sheet. I've annotated proposed token swaps in the design file and flagged two components needing designer review. Test evidence lives in the audit folder. The engineer taking over remediation and final verification is named below.

approver of tawip-bagap = Holdor Silath

## Artifact Signing — SDK Parity Notes (Weekly Sync)

Kestrel SDK for Android reached parity with the Swift client this sprint: offline queueing, batched telemetry, and retry semantics now match. Both SDKs ship as signed artifacts from the same pipeline. Remaining gap: background sync throttling, targeted next sprint. Verify both release bundles before tagging. Both artifacts validate against the shared signing key below.

signing key of kawig-fafog = bky19_6Fypv1qws7J8qJtaYjX

☐ Step 7 of the Hushwire key ceremony: rotate the signing key for the alert deduplicator so suppressed pages stay suppressed after the swap. Quick sanity check first — fire a test alert and confirm it dedupes against the last hour's window. If the dedup store asks you to re-authenticate mid-rotation (it usually does), use the recovery passphrase below.

unlock words, hahaf-fajeg: quenmir-belius

# Flaglight Rollouts — Approvals

Quick version for on-call: any rollout touching more than 5% of traffic needs an approval in Flaglight before the ramp continues. Kill switches don't need approval — just flip them and note it in the incident channel. Scheduled ramps pause automatically if error budget burns hot. If you're stuck at 2 a.m. with a pending approval, there's one person authorized to override, and that's the approver below.

account owner for tagep-bafof: Norael Gilax Juleth